In male Ascaris, the anus and genital pore

A

Open into cloaca

B

Lie side by side

C

Lie at opposite ends

D

Are absent

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

The correct Answer is:
### Step-by-Step Solution: 1. **Understanding Male Ascaris Anatomy**: - Male Ascaris, which is a type of roundworm, exhibits sexual dimorphism, meaning males and females have distinct anatomical features. 2. **Identifying the Openings**: - In male Ascaris, the anus and the genital pore do not have separate openings. Instead, they share a common opening. 3. **Common Opening - Cloaca**: - This common opening is referred to as the cloaca. The cloaca serves as a single exit point for both excretory and reproductive products. 4. **Conclusion**: - Therefore, the correct answer to the question is that in male Ascaris, the anus and genital pore "opens into cloaca".
